When do you need grant management software?
Many organisations start off with spreadsheets, shared drives and email threads. In these early stages this can work well enough. However, as grant activity grows, these informal systems often begin to show cracks.
A common signal is increasing grant volume. When multiple programs, funding rounds or reporting cycles are running simultaneously, tracking everything manually becomes tricky. Another gauge is growing compliance complexity. Funders often look for detailed eligibility checks, structured reporting and clear documentation of decisions.
The number of stakeholders involved is also a factor. Grant administrators, finance teams, reviewers, applicants and senior approvers may all need visibility into different parts of the process. Information that lives in different documents or inboxes is a surefire way of creating work that’s uncoordinated and slow.
Most organisations eventually hit a point where keeping everything running through spreadsheets and email starts to feel like hard work. What used to be manageable, suddenly takes a lot more effort to keep up with. Deadlines get missed, data doesn’t always line up and when it comes time to show an audit trail, it takes forever to pull everything together.
This is the point where moving to dedicated grant management software makes the most sense.

Grant management that spans the full lifecycle
Grant management is about a lot more than just collecting applications or wrapping things up at the end with a report. In reality, a grant program moves through a full lifecycle. Each stage needs a bit of coordination, documentation and oversight to keep everything running the way it should.
It usually starts in the pre-award stage, because this is where the program is designed and the operating rules are locked in. Objectives and assessment criteria are set, eligibility is defined and the application and review workflow is built, including how conflicts of interest are handled and what evidence is required from applicants. This is also the point where governance is clarified, so it’s clear who can approve decisions, who can request clarifications, and what records need to be kept for audit and reporting later.
Next is the award stage. This is where assessment outcomes are confirmed, approvals are captured, and agreements are finalised. Funding schedules, milestones, reporting requirements, and any conditions are set out clearly, so both the grantor and grantee have an unambiguous view of what will be delivered, when, and how progress will be measured. It’s also where the handover from selection to delivery happens, so the program can move forward without delays or confusion.
After that comes post-award. This is the longest phase, and it’s where operational discipline matters most. Organisations monitor progress against milestones, manage variations, track risks, and collect performance and financial reporting in line with the agreement. Oversight is not just about compliance. It’s about keeping delivery on track, spotting issues early, and making sure outcomes match the intent of the program.
Finally, the close-out stage wraps everything up properly. Final reports and acquittals are completed, outcomes are documented, and outstanding issues are resolved. Records are then consolidated and retained in a way that supports audit readiness, future evaluation, and program learning, so the organisation can demonstrate accountability and improve how the next program is run.
When you look at grant management this way, it’s clear why systems and processes have to support the whole journey, not just one or two parts of it.

Who these features are made for
Grants involve multiple stakeholders and every one takes on different responsibilities and priorities. The aim of grant management software is to make life easier for everyone involved, bringing some much needed clarity and coordination to the process.
For grant administrators and program managers, a little extra structure and visibility across funding rounds mean less time spent chasing information and more time actually running the program. It becomes much easier to see where applications are sitting, which approvals are outstanding and what reporting is round the corner.
Finance and compliance teams reap the rewards too. Having funding allocations, payment conditions and reporting data all in one place makes it far simpler to keep an eye on compliance. You can also prepare for audits, without scrambling through folders or spreadsheets.
For review panels and approvers, it means everything they need is right in front of them. There’s no more digging around for documents or checking which version of an application is current. All that’s required is to focus on making decisions with the right information at hand.
And from the applicant or grantee side, the experience becomes a lot smoother as well. Clearer communication, simpler application processes and better visibility into submission status minimise confusion and unnecessary back-and-forth.
Manual vs system-driven grant management
Many organisations begin managing grants using familiar tools such as spreadsheets, shared folders and email correspondence. These approaches work initially, but it’s not long before they start to crumble under the pressure of complex programs or growing grant portfolios.
Manual Approach | System-Driven Approach |
Spreadsheets and email threads used to track applications and decisions | Centralised workflows manage applications, reviews and approvals |
Reporting compiled manually across multiple documents | Automated dashboards provide real-time visibility |
Documents stored across folders or inboxes | All records maintained in a single system |
Difficult to trace historical decisions or changes | Complete audit trails support transparency and compliance |
Thinking about implementation and adoption
Bringing in a grant management platform isn’t just about choosing new technology. It also means thinking about how the system will fit into the way your organisation actually works.
One of the big things to look for is configurability. If a platform lets you tweak workflows, forms and reporting structures without needing constant IT support, it’s a lot easier to keep things running smoothly as your grant programs change and grow.
There’s also the question of data migration. Most organisations already have years of information sitting in spreadsheets, documents or older systems. Moving those records, applicant details and reporting history into a new platform helps keep everything connected and avoids starting from scratch.
Training and onboarding matter as well. When people understand how to use the system from day one, whether they’re administrators, reviewers or applicants, the whole process tends to run much more smoothly.
And finally, it’s worth thinking about how the system will scale over time. A good platform should work just as well for a smaller grant program as it does for a much larger funding portfolio, so you don’t end up needing to replace it once your programs start to grow.
